**Onboarding: Payroll Export Change (Tillamoor HR Platform)**

Starting this cycle, payroll exports from Tillamoor switch from fixed-width files to signed JSON bundles. The Fenwick accounting bridge validates each bundle's signature before ingest, so unsigned exports are rejected automatically. Your export tooling must sign bundles prior to upload. Use the current export signing key shown below.

deploy key for taguf-bafop: bky4_bYeM

Subject: Bloomgate cut-over done

Hi — the Bloomgate filter now fronts the Pellstore key-value cluster as of last night. Negative lookups short-circuit before hitting storage, and the false-positive rate is tracking under target. Rebuilds run hourly from the keyspace snapshot. No client changes were needed. Read latency on misses dropped noticeably. For your review, the filter is currently deployed with these settings.

config for tageg-hahaf:
holwyn:
  pin: 0356
  tenant: quenael
  seal: seal_a4749a2c
  metrics_host: metrics.holwyn.braskworks.test
  standby_team: silmir
  escalation: novdor-gilys
  nonce: 413a2f

Subject: Parchmill cut-over wrap-up

Hi — quick summary for your review. We cut over to the new Parchmill markdown pipeline last night with no rollbacks. Sanitization now happens pre-cache, so stale unsafe HTML can't leak from old entries; we also purged the render cache entirely. One straggler worker ran the old build for ten minutes, already terminated. The production pipeline currently runs with these settings.

config for bawip-badup:
ULAAEL_HOST=ulaael.zemvarsys.internal
ULAAEL_PORT=8000

## Deploy step 4: Undo/redo history service

The Sketchgrove editor persists undo/redo stacks server-side so sessions survive reconnects. Set `SG_HISTORY_DEPTH` (default 200) and `SG_HISTORY_TTL_HOURS` before starting the history pod. Mismatched depth between editor and service truncates redo chains silently — keep them equal. The service encrypts stored history snapshots at rest; rotation requires draining active sessions first. The snapshot encryption key is defined on the next line.

secret setting of yagug-hahog: COURIER_KEY13=44c9b50f678cd